很多人在使用Oracle Terminal时经常遇到一些困难,这是我总结的一点经验,希望能有些帮助。
[@more@]首先声明,我使用的版本是Form6.0。运行Oracle Terminal,打开fmrzhsw.res(如果缺省语言用英文则打开frmusw.res,二者操作是一样的)。
运行Funcations中的Edit Keys,或点击工具条上第一个写着K的图标。
点击runform后按Edit Key Bindings…
这里就是一些最常用功能对应的功能键定义。
可以看出Accept(提交)对应的竟然是Control+Show Keys Control+F1
Help F1
Accept F10
Cancel Control+q
Exit Escape
按OK退出。这样提交对应的按键就是F10了,退出定义成Esc键。
别着急,我们再改点东西。
点击normal后按Edit Key Bindings…,这里的功能键更多。
这里没有PageUp,PageDown,我们来加上。
按Insert Row,Action中填入Scroll Up,Binding中填入PageUp
再插入一行,填入Scroll Down PageDown
这样用PageUp和PageDown就可以翻页了。
我们还可以定义KEY-Fn触发器对应的功能键。
插入一行,Action中填入User Defined Key 0,Binding中填入你想要定义的功能键,比如F2。
以此类推填入User Defined Key 1 F11
User Defined Key 2 F12
……
这样就可以用F2触发KEY-F1触发器,F11触发KEY-F2触发器,F12触发KEY-F3触发器,等等。
按两次OK退出,回到最初的界面,运行File'Save,再运行
Funcations'Generate或按工具条上最后一个图标。OK,退出,提示保存时选保存。
注意:修改前必须关闭所有正在运行的Form程序。
来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/18966/viewspace-779874/,如需转载,请注明出处,否则将追究法律责任。
转载于:http://blog.itpub.net/18966/viewspace-779874/